Mr Christoph Hinske
Christoph Hinske is a systems thinker and applied researcher at the School of Finance and International Business at Saxion University of Applied Sciences. Since 2009, he has worked across four continents exploring how the agreements we live by — often implicit yet deeply shaping — define our capacity to flourish together. His doctoral research at LUT Business School investigates how small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) in the manufacturing sector — including plastics, wood, electronics, and metal — contribute to the regenerative potential of their stakeholder ecosystems. At Saxion, Christoph leads the research line on Ecosystem-Wide Flourishing, embedding this inquiry into finance education, honours programs, international certifications, and fieldwork with over 200 local SMEs — showing how universities of applied sciences can contribute to flourishing not only in theory, but in lived, practical transformation.
